Royal Beginnings in Mysore

Morning
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Mysore Palace (Mysuru Palace). This historical palace is a stunning example of Indo-Saracenic architecture and offers a glimpse into the royal heritage of Mysore. The intricate carvings and opulent interiors are sure to leave you mesmerized.
Afternoon
After exploring the palace, head to Vinayaka Mylari for a delicious lunch. This restaurant is famous for its soft and fluffy dosas that are a must-try when in Mysore. Post-lunch, take a leisurely stroll through Devaraja Market, where you can experience the vibrant local culture and shop for spices, silk sarees, and other souvenirs.
Evening
In the evening, unwind at The Old House, a charming cafe known for its cozy ambiance and delectable pizzas. It's the perfect spot to relax after a day of sightseeing.

Spiritual Trails & Scenic Views

Morning
Travel to Somanathapura to visit the exquisite Chennakesava Temple. This 13th-century temple is renowned for its intricate Hoysala architecture and detailed carvings that depict various Hindu deities.
Afternoon
Return to Mysore for lunch at Mosaic - Country Inn & Suites By Radisson. Enjoy their extensive buffet featuring both local and international dishes. After lunch, head to Chamundi Hill to visit Chamundeshwari Temple and enjoy panoramic views of Mysore from the top.
Evening
Conclude your day with dinner at Spring - Radisson Blu Plaza Hotel, where you can savor gourmet dishes in an elegant setting.
